About S. М. Marchyshyn
S. М. Marchyshyn is a scholar working on Complementary and alternative medicine, Biochemistry and Pharmacology, having authored 80 papers that have together received 303 indexed citations. Recurring topics across this work include Medicinal plant effects and applications (26 papers), Phytochemistry and Biological Activities (24 papers) and Natural Antidiabetic Agents Studies (16 papers). The work is most often cited by research in Biochemistry (86 citations), Complementary and alternative medicine (68 citations) and Endocrinology, Diabetes and Metabolism (95 citations). S. М. Marchyshyn has collaborated with scholars based in Ukraine, Poland and Italy. Frequent co-authors include Wiesław Oleszek, Łukasz Pecio, Joanna Kołodziejczyk-Czepas, Jarosław Mołdoch, Paweł Nowak, Fatma Sezer Şenol, Oleksandra Oleshchuk, İlkay Erdoğan Orhan, Samuela Cataldi and Anargyros N. Moulas. Their work appears in journals such as SHILAP Revista de lepidopterología, Molecules and Phytochemistry.
